WebSep 27, 2014 · The r.m.s speed is quite close in value to another and more readily visualized measure of molecular speed, the mean speed, $\bar{v}$, of the molecules: $$\bar{v} = \frac{v_1+v_2+...+v_N}{N}$$ For samples consisting of large numbers of molecules, the mean speed is slightly smaller than the r.m.s. speed. The precise relation is WebThe mean speed , most probable speed ( mode) vp, and root-mean-square speed can be obtained from properties of the Maxwell distribution. This works well for nearly ideal, monatomic gases like helium, but also for molecular gases like diatomic oxygen.
